DTC故障码解析:状态位与标准格式 - 贵州话风格文章
一、DTC故障码的基础知识
【车载开发系列】UDS诊断---DTC故障码基础回顾
【车载开发系列】UDS诊断---DTC故障码基础回顾
在汽车世界里,故障码就像医生给病人开的药方,帮助我们精准定位问题所在。今天,咱们聊聊DTC故障码,这可是汽车诊断中的“秘籍”。
一. 什么是DTC故障码?
DTC,即诊断故障码,是汽车诊断中的身份ID号码,专为故障排查而设。当ECU(电子控制单元)检测到问题时,它会在记忆库中存储一个代码,这就是故障代码。除了代码本身,ECU还会记录更多细节,比如故障状态、快照信息和扩展信息。
二. DTC故障码的作用
1. 线下检测:在汽车出厂前,我们需要确保每一部分都完美无缺。故障码检测就像是最后的防线,确保电子元件和系统间的通信畅通无阻,保证车辆安全上路。
2. 故障维修:面对复杂线路和多变环境,故障码成了我们的好帮手。通过查询故障码,我们可以迅速锁定问题区域,快速解决问题。
三. 自诊断需求
自诊断需求,也就是Self Fault Detection,意味着ECU需要持续监控运行状态,发现异常事件。这包括初始化阶段的自检和持续运行时的监测,确保一切都在轨道上。
四. 故障自诊断范围
故障自诊断覆盖了汽车的方方面面,从动力系统到车身、底盘和通信系统,每一个角落都不能忽视。通过识别不同代码的含义,我们能精准定位故障源头。
五. DTC状态位介绍
读取故障码时,除了代码本身,我们还能获取更多情报,比如优先级、发生次数、里程和时间,以及最重要的——状态位(DTC status)。这8个比特位,包含了故障码的“秘密武器”,帮助我们更深入地了解故障的动态。
六. DTC状态掩码详解
理解DTC状态掩码,我们首先要搞清楚几个概念:
- Test:在线诊断算法,决定系统是否存在问题。
- Failure:系统无法正常运作,即故障状态。
- Monitor:由测试组成,决定系统是否故障。
- Monitoring cycle:制造商定义的周期,测试在此期间运行。
- Complete:当前监控周期内,测试结果的指示。
通过这些概念,我们能更好地解读状态掩码,从而更准确地判断故障情况。
结语
DTC故障码,就像汽车的“健康报告”,帮助我们及时发现问题,保障行车安全。掌握它们的奥秘,就像拥有了汽车世界的“透视眼”,让维修变得更加高效、精准。下次遇到故障码时,记得用咱们的贵州话风格解读,让专业术语变得亲切又有趣!